Miss Addy has only praise for the GMS Eco Warriors – 46 registered members already, with a good number of them attending the weekly meetings. She says, “I couldn’t be more pleased.” The Green Flag is within reach.
More plans are in the pipeline: discussions and advice are being sought on how to manage the separation of litter; how to expand the biodiversity project, beyond the bee hotels already located about the school grounds; how to forward the aims of the gardening group; and how to improve the pond area.

The ‘Glitter Pickers’ are amazing volunteers who pick litter up during break to clear the school site of unsightly rubbish. Could there be a Great GMS Tidy Up? The idea is to involve as many people as possible in making the site litter and rubbish free, perhaps one day after school.
The GMS Eco-Warriors have excellent momentum and that has made a huge difference.
